        Your Internet data will only work by entering the APN settings. To do this, follow the steps below:

        Settings --> More Settings or More Networks --> Mobile Networks --> Access Point Names -->

        • Add New APN

        Name: Hot
        APN: net.hotm

        Save

        Select Hot as the APN.
